TM Industrial Supply, Inc. holds 10 U.S. trademarks filed with the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O), with a strong focus on Class 11 (Environmental Control) — 6 filings in this category. The portfolio also extends into Class 7 (Machinery) across 4 Nice Classification classes. Currently, 3 trademarks are registered. Notable registered marks include FLEXI-HINGE, GFM TECHNOLOGY, and POSI-SEALOC II. The owner is based in Erie, PA.
